Overview:

The PCS-915ID distributed busbar protection is used for protecting and monitoring various busbar arrangement with all voltage levels, including single busbar with/without section, double busbar with/without sections, double busbar with transfer bus, breaker-and-a-half arrangement and ring-breaker arrangement. It adopts distributed structure, consisting of one Central Unit (CU) and a number of Bay Units (BUs). The Central Unit is linked to up to 32 Bay Units via optical fibers in point-to- point communication mode. The Central Unit is responsible for the protection calculation and relay management, the Bay Unit acquires and transmits the analog and binary data and executes the trip/close commands issued by Central Unit.

The device provides fast and secure low impedance busbar protection with sub-cycle tripping time. It integrates advanced and patented features to improve its sensitivity and security, such as innovative DPFC current differential protection and unique weighted CT saturation detection method.

The PCS-915ID is compatible with IEC 61850 station bus and process bus applications. It supports IEC 61850-8-1 MMS, GOOSE and IEC 61850-9-2 Sampling Value. The RJ-45 faceplate port is provided for testing and setting, allowing for easier commissioning and maintenance.

 

Protection and Control:

  • Busbar current differential protection (87B)

Phase current differential protection

Percentage restraint DPFC differential protection

  • DPFC differential protection

Voltage control element

Detection of CT saturation

Check zone and discrimination zone

  • Bus coupler/section protection

Breaker failure protection (50BF)

Dead zone protection (50DZ)

Pole disagreement protection (62PD)

Switch-onto-fault protection (50SOTF)

Overcurrent protection (50/51)

  • Feeder protection

Breaker failure protection (50BF)

Dead zone protection (50DZ)

Pole disagreement protection (62PD)

Overcurrent protection (50/51)

Voltage and current drift auto adjustment

 

Monitoring and Metering:

  • Dynamic busbar replica

  • CT failure supervision

  • VT failure supervision

  • Self diagnostic

  • Event recorder including 1024 change-of-binary-input events, 1024 supervision events and 1024 device logs

  • Disturbance recorder including 32 disturbance records with waveforms (The format is compatible with COMTRADE.)

  • Clock synchronization using IRIG-B, SNTP, PPS (Pulse-Per- Second) and PPM (Pulse-Per-Minute)

 

Communcation:

  • Up to 32 optical point-to-point communication ports from Central Unit to Bay Units

  • Up to four 10Base-T/100Base-TX copper Ethernet ports using IEC 61850, DNP3.0 or IEC 60870-5-103 over TCP/IP

  • Up to two 100Base-FX optical Ethernet ports using IEC 61850, DNP3.0 or IEC 60870-5-103 over TCP/IP ( Sharing two copper Ethernet ports)

  • Two RS-485 serial ports using IEC 60870-5-103

  • One RS-485 serial port for clock synchronization

  • Optional Sampling value and GOOSE communication module with 32 optical Ethernet ports using IEC 61850-9-2 and IEC 61850-8-1 GOOSE

 

User Interfere:

  • HMI interface with large-size LCD and 9-button keypad on the front panel

  • One front RJ-45 port for testing and setting

  • One RS-232 or RS-485 rear port for printer

  • Language selection – English + selected language
